Gerard Turkowitch Obituary

Turkowitch, Gerard J. Found peace on December 10, 2015 at the age of 56 years. Loved husband of Sandra Jean (nee Walloch). Proud father of Jacob, Elizabeth and David. Loving brother of Christine Turkowitch, Karen (Wes) Fredericks, Colleen Turkowitch, Konrad Turkowitch and Joseph Turkowitch. Also loved by nieces, nephews, great-nieces and great-nephews, in-laws and wonderful neighbors and friends. Preceded in death by his parents Conrad and Zita Turkowitch and his sister Catherine Turkowitch. Gerard was one of the founding partners of PolyFirst Packaging. Visitation at St. Anthony Parish, N74 W13604 Appleton Ave, Menomonee Falls on Saturday, Decmeber 19 from 10 AM until time of Funeral Mass at 11 AM.
